Engine displacement can have very little to do with bike "size". The C50 is very close in OAL to the C90. It is a bit lighter, which is a good thing for a newbie and a few less hp, which is also a good thing for a newbie. There are experience riders on this forum riding small displacement bikes.
One of my riding buddies is 6' 330 and he does just fine on his 800. Obviously he is a big guy but does that mean he should ride a boss hoss due to his size? A very large newbie would probably die shortly on such a bike. Or maybe a Hyaubusa. Very dead very quickly.
Displacement and hp should not outweigh your skill as a rider. Larger bikes can be more comfortable for larger riders but not in all cases.
